- The distance between Ottawa, Ks, Usa and Mellette, Sd, Usa is approximately 744 km or 463 mi.
- To reach Ottawa, Ks in this distance one would set out from Mellette, Sd bearing 152.3°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ottawa, Ks bearing 155° or SSE .
- Ottawa, Ks has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Mellette,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Ottawa, Ks is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Mellette,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 7.3 °C (13.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.2 °C (13°F) less in Ottawa, Ks.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 471.4 mm (18.6 in) more which is equivalent to 471.4 l/m² (11.57 US gal/ft²) or 4,714,000 l/ha (503,958 US gal/ac) more. About 2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6° higher in Ottawa, Ks than in Mellette, Sd.
